## Timetabler releases — Chalkwright

Chalkwright's solver runs overnight against the Ashfen district dataset. Releases must land before the 18:00 freeze, or the nightly solve uses the prior build. Validate the constraint pack first; a bad pack fails silently. After validation passes, start the solver with the runtime configuration given below.

config for yagap-kajop:
holath:
  log_level: debug
  metrics_host: metrics.holath.lumiclabs.internal
  pool_size: 32

# Flaglight Rollouts — Approvals

Quick version for on-call: any rollout touching more than 5% of traffic needs an approval in Flaglight before the ramp continues. Kill switches don't need approval — just flip them and note it in the incident channel. Scheduled ramps pause automatically if error budget burns hot. If you're stuck at 2 a.m. with a pending approval, there's one person authorized to override, and that's the approver below.

account owner for tagep-bafof: Norael Gilax Juleth

Quick note for reviewers on the Tidemark migration pipeline: every schema change ships in two phases — expand first, contract later — so the old and new code can run side by side with zero downtime. If a migration job loses its service account mid-run, you'll need to recover the migrator account before retrying. Check the runbook's rollback table, confirm the ledger checkpoint, then authenticate with the recovery passphrase shown just below this paragraph.

vault phrase of bagef-yahip = casael-ralius